Mini Biography

Grigori Geogievich Nikulin was created on Decmber 5, 1922, in the town of Treshchovka, Saratov province, USSR. His dad, Georgi Nikulin, was a Volga boatman, converted Red Military soldier through the Communist Trend of 1917, as well as the Russian Civil Battle. Youthful Grigori Nikulin went to a rural school before start of the Second World Battle. In 1940 he was drafted in debt Military, and fought in the Eastern Front side. He took component in several main fights of WWII through the Stalingrad Fight, completely towards the Fight for Berlin, Germany. In 1945, Grigori Nikulin was person in the special protection device guarding the conference of excellent minister Winston Churchill, chief executive Harry S. Truman, and Joseph Stalin in the Potsdam Meeting. He was wounded and discharged with honors, and was embellished the Medal of Triumph in the next World Battle. Following the WWII, Grigori Nikulin attended the Leningrad Institute of Theatre and Cinema, graduating in 1952, like a film director. From 1952 to 1956, he was movie director using the troupe from the Bolshoi Crisis Theater (BDT) in Leningrad. In 1956, Grigori Nikulin produced his film directing debut with Nevesta (1956), a vintage crisis was also an performing debut for youthful Oleg Basilashvili. Grigori Nikulin was one of the primary film directors who solid then unknown acting professional Vladimir Vysotskiy as co-star in the crisis 713 prosit posadku (1962). Through the 1960s and 1970s, he produced many adaptations of Russian books for film and tv. Through the 1980s, Nikulin created and aimed his largest film, a ten-hour very long epic Khleb – imya sushchestvitelnoe (1988) (aka.. Breads is the appropriate noun), that was released in theatres and on tv. From 1950s to 2000s, Grigori Nikulin was film movie director and maker at Lenfilm Studios, dealing with such celebrities of Russian movie theater as Kirill Lavrov, Oleg Basilashvili, Alisa Freyndlikh, Nina Ruslanova, Natalya Sayko, Stanislav Lyubshin, Sergey Nikonenko, and several other significant actors. He also trained film directing at his get better at course in Leningrad. He passed away of a center failing on August 15, 2007, at his house in St. Petersburg, and was laid to rest in Smolenskoe Cemetery in St. Petersburg, Russia.
